Job Description

We are seeking an experienced HV Substation Supervisor to join our team and support the successful delivery of a Solar project in Te Aroha, Waikato Region, New Zealand.

The HV Substations Supervisor will be responsible for providing leadership and direction across Substation construction scope, working closely with the Construction Management Team to ensure timely, safe, and high-quality project execution.

This role involves planning, supervising, and managing section resources to meet construction schedules and stakeholder expectations while ensuring full compliance with contract specifications and industry standards. The HV Substation Supervisor will also be accountable for maintaining a safe work environment and leading teams to achieve operational excellence throughout all phases of the project.

The Company

Elecnor is a leading Spanish business group in the infrastructure, renewable energy, services and new technology sectors. With over 65 years of continuous growth and a presence in 55 countries.

Elecnor operates in various sectors, including electricity, gas, industrial plants, railways, telecommunications, water, control systems, construction, the environment, installations maintenance and aerospace engineering.

Elecnor’s strong international vocation has led the company to embark on a continuous expansion process that has opened doors to new markets all over the world, mostly in Europe, North America, Central America, South America, Africa, Australia and the Middle East. Elecnor is listed on the Continuous Market and has a team of highly qualified professionals and a workforce of 21,000 employees.
